The term "juice receiver" refers to a container that receives and holds fresh juice, but there are several synonym options to describe this useful kitchen tool. One possible alternative is a juice container, which has a similar function but can hold more juice. Another synonym could be a juice pitcher, which typically features a pouring spout and is easier to handle and pour from. Additional options might include a juice jug, a juice carafe, or a juice decanter. These terms all serve to describe a vessel that can hold and dispense freshly squeezed juice, making it easy and convenient to enjoy this delicious and nutritious beverage.
